Scotland’s Nations League conflict with the Czech Republic on Monday will go forward as deliberate, UEFA mentioned on Saturday regardless of the Czechs showing to name the sport off as a consequence of issues over the unfold of coronavirus of their squad. After beating Slovakia 3-1 on Friday, the Czech soccer affiliation mentioned the squad could be launched again to their golf equipment. The Czechs plans had been affected after West Ham midfielder Tomas Soucek and AS Roma ahead Patrik Schick have been informed to self-isolate after coming into contact with a backroom employees member who examined optimistic for the virus.
The Czech FA delayed their departure for Slovakia by 24 hours whereas your entire squad was re-tested and the gamers made the 200-mile journey by street after splitting up into small teams.
However, a UEFA spokesperson informed AFP: “The match is going ahead as scheduled.”
Scotland are as a consequence of journey to Olomouc on Sunday.S

In Friday’s assertion, the Czech affiliation mentioned “There is great concern that the virus could spread further.”
According to UEFA’s new laws for worldwide fixtures which have been introduced final week, matches will go forward so long as a staff has 13 accessible gamers after Covid-19 testing.
